Management device

The technology of a management device and a management section is applied in the direction of electronic digital data processing, data processing input/output process, data recording, etc., which can solve the problems of low registration performance and update performance, and achieve the effect of improving registration performance.

Active Publication Date: 2012-08-08
KK TOSHIBA +1
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

In such an embedded device, although the capacity of the main memory is also increased, the capacity is on the order of several KB to several MB, and processing can only be performed within the range of limited resources, and the registration performance and update performance are not so high.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Management device
  • Management device
  • Management device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0025] Next, an embodiment of the management device of the present invention will be described in detail with reference to the drawings. However, in this embodiment, an example in which the management device is embedded in an embedded device such as a digital home appliance will be described.

[0026] figure 1 It is a block diagram showing an example of the configuration of the management device 1 of this embodiment. Such as figure 1 As shown, the management device 1 includes: an instruction unit 10, a transaction unit 20, a stream generation unit 30, a buffer control unit 40, a segment processing unit 50, a stream storage unit 60, a temporary storage unit 70, and a log storage unit 80 .

[0027] The instructing unit 10 receives a stream data registration request from an upper layer not shown, and instructs the office unit 20 to start a transaction, or instructs the stream generating unit 30 to register the stream data. In addition, the instructing unit 10 instructs the tr...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A management device (1) is provided with a stream storage section (60) for storing streams each constituted of a plurality of pages, a trace information storage section (52) for storing trace information obtained by associating an extent which is a set of consecutive pages with a write rule indicating writing to the stream storage section or writing to a temporary storage section (70) which temporarily stores the pages to be written to the stream storage section for each of the streams, a reception section (51) for receiving a write request of pages constituting a stream, and a management section (54) for referring to the trace information of the stream to which the pages the write request of which has been received belong, writing the pages to the stream storage section when the write rule associated with an extent to which the pages belong indicates the writing to the stream storage section, writing the pages to the temporary storage section when the write rule indicates the writing to the temporary storage section, and writing the pages written to the temporary storage section in units of extents at predetermined timing.

Description

technical field [0001] The present invention relates to management devices. Background technique [0002] In recent years, database management systems are also used in embedded devices equipped with large-scale storage (storage), such as digital home appliances. In such an embedded device, although the capacity of the main memory is also increased, the capacity is on the order of several KB to several MB, processing can only be performed within a limited resource range, and registration performance and update performance are not so high. [0003] As a technique for coping with insufficient capacity of the main memory, for example, Patent Document 1 discloses a technique related to a shadow page method using a mapping table for recording DB files and temporarily holding page units. The temporarily written file of the updated data of , and the list of updated pages temporarily written in the file. [0004] prior art literature [0005] patent documents [0006] Patent Docu...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F12/00
CPCG06F3/0685G06F3/0644G11B27/00G06F3/061
Inventor 服部雅一
Owner KK TOSHIBA
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products